什么轴编程最舒服一点的
-
在编程领域,有许多不同的编程轴可供选择,每个轴都有自己的优点和特点。但是,如果要说哪个编程轴最舒服一点,那么我认为 JavaScript 是一个很好的选择。
首先,JavaScript 是一门直译式语言,它在浏览器中运行,并且在近几年中得到了广泛的应用。它是一种解释型语言,不需要进行编译,可以直接在浏览器中运行。这意味着你可以在浏览器中进行实时调试和测试,而不需要额外的编译步骤。
其次,JavaScript 是一门高级语言,它提供了许多方便的功能和库,使得编程变得更加简单和快速。例如,JavaScript 提供了内置的 DOM 操作功能,使得在网页中动态地修改和更新元素变得非常容易。此外,JavaScript 还有丰富的第三方库和框架,如 React、Vue.js 和 Angular,它们可以帮助你更快地构建复杂的前端应用程序。
另外,JavaScript 也是一门灵活的语言,它支持面向对象编程、函数式编程和命令式编程等多种编程范式。这意味着你可以根据自己的喜好和项目需求选择合适的编程风格。此外,JavaScript 还支持异步编程,通过使用回调函数、Promise 或者 async/await,可以更好地处理并发和异步任务。
最后,JavaScript 是一门广泛使用的语言,几乎在所有的现代浏览器中都得到了支持。这意味着你可以在各种平台和设备上运行你的应用程序,而不需要额外的适配和兼容工作。此外,JavaScript 还可以用于服务器端开发,通过使用 Node.js,你可以使用同一种语言进行前后端开发,这样可以提高开发效率和代码复用性。
综上所述,JavaScript 是一门舒适的编程语言,它具有直译式、高级、灵活和广泛应用等特点。无论是前端开发还是后端开发,使用 JavaScript 都可以让你感受到编程的舒适和便利。
1年前 -
在编程中,每个人对于哪种编程范式最舒服可能有不同的看法。以下是一些被广泛认为是最舒服的编程范式:
-
面向对象编程(OOP):OOP 是一种将程序分解成对象的编程方法。它允许开发人员将现实世界的概念映射到程序中,使代码更易于理解和维护。面向对象编程提供了封装、继承和多态等概念,使得代码可以更好地组织和重用。
-
函数式编程(FP):FP 是一种以函数为基本构建块的编程范式。它强调使用纯函数(没有副作用)进行计算,避免共享状态和可变数据。函数式编程的代码通常更加简洁和模块化,因为函数可以作为参数传递和返回,可以轻松地组合和重用。
-
响应式编程(RP):RP 是一种基于数据流和变化的编程范式。它通过使用观察者模式和流式处理来处理异步事件和数据流。响应式编程使代码可以更好地处理异步操作和事件驱动的场景,提供了更高效和可维护的代码。
-
命令式编程(IP):IP 是一种以指令序列为基础的编程范式。它通过明确地指定计算步骤来描述程序行为。命令式编程通常是最直观和易于理解的编程范式,因为代码按照程序员指定的顺序执行。
-
结构化编程(SP):SP 是一种通过使用顺序、选择和循环结构来组织代码的编程范式。它强调使用模块化和结构化的方式编写代码,以提高代码的可读性和可维护性。结构化编程是大多数编程语言的基础,因此它是最广泛使用和接受的编程范式之一。
总的来说,每个人对于哪种编程范式最舒服可能有不同的看法,最佳的编程范式取决于个人的偏好、项目需求和编程语言的特性。重要的是选择适合自己和团队的编程范式,并根据实际情况进行调整和演变。
1年前 -
-
在编程中,舒适度是一个主观感受,因此不同的人可能会对不同的编程语言或框架有不同的偏好。然而,有一些编程语言和框架在使用上相对较为舒适和易于上手。以下是一些常见的被认为比较舒适的编程语言和框架:
-
Python:Python是一种简洁、易读易写的编程语言,它的语法设计非常优雅,并且拥有丰富的第三方库和框架。Python适用于多种应用场景,包括数据分析、机器学习、Web开发等。它具有很好的可读性和可维护性,使得编写和阅读Python代码变得相对轻松和愉快。
-
JavaScript:JavaScript是一种用于Web开发的脚本语言,它广泛用于前端开发和后端开发。JavaScript具有动态性和灵活性,可以与HTML和CSS无缝集成,使得创建交互性和响应性的Web应用程序变得相对容易。此外,JavaScript也有许多流行的框架和库,如React、Angular和Vue.js,可以帮助开发者更高效地构建复杂的Web应用程序。
-
Ruby:Ruby是一种优雅而简洁的面向对象编程语言,它强调可读性和开发者友好性。Ruby的语法非常简洁,可以通过简单的代码实现复杂的功能。Ruby on Rails是一个基于Ruby的Web开发框架,它提供了许多内置功能和便捷的开发工具,使得构建Web应用程序变得相对轻松和愉快。
-
Swift:Swift是一种用于iOS和macOS应用程序开发的编程语言,它由苹果公司开发并于2014年发布。Swift具有现代化的语法和丰富的功能,使得开发iOS应用程序变得相对简单和愉快。Swift还具有强大的类型推断和错误处理机制,可以帮助开发者编写更安全和可靠的代码。
此外,还有其他一些编程语言和框架也被认为是相对舒适的,如Java、C#、C++、React Native等。最重要的是,选择最舒适的编程语言或框架取决于个人的需求、偏好和经验水平。不同的编程语言和框架适用于不同的应用场景和开发任务,所以建议根据具体需求进行选择。
1年前 -